HSV Celebrates 40,000 Vehicles

Time flies!

Incredibly, it has been 15 fast years since the first remarkable HSV motor vehicle hit the streets.

Now, rolling off the Clayton production line is the 40,000th HSV.

The vehicle, appropriately a sting red ClubSport, rolls off the Clayton production line this month.

To celebrate this milestone HSV today announced details of a new national advertising campaign.

The creative for the campaign is built around the theme “Your time has come”.

“We want to tell customers, and potential customers, that we’re celebrating our 40,000th car and that if you’ve ever dreamed of owning an HSV, guess what? Your time has come” enthused HSV General Manager Chris Payne.

“And our HSV Retailers are also celebrating, encouraging test drives and great deals across the entire HSV range.”

The campaign includes:

- Television advertising – all states; - Internet promotion; - Sales promotion on Channel 10 – all states; - Magazine advertising – national; - Press advertising;

“And to show we’re celebrating we’re giving away our 40,000th car”, Payne said.

Channel 10’s ‘Sports Tonight’ program will run a promotion in the week of 13th July, featuring Mark Skaife, with one lucky contestant answering the right HSV/HRT trivia question and winning the car, valued at over $60,000.
